R.U.S.E gets PS Move support

Ubisoft has confirmed that the PlayStation 3 version of R.U.S.E will feature PlayStation Move compatibility.

The real-time strategy outing was showcased with Move support during a hands-on event today in London. Gamers will be able to utilize the new peripheral to perform a number of tasks, such as selecting units, building structures and manipulating the camera.

Apparently, Move support wasn’t integrated until recently, with senior producer Mathieu Girard telling Eurogamer that the team incorporated the technology "four or five weeks" ago.

"I wasn't sure if it was just going to be a gadget," he said, adding, "but it turns out it's a very cool and natural controller. We're very excited about it."

Furthermore, Girard stated he believes that Move provides "the most enjoyable experience" with which to play the game, though conceded using a mouse and keyboard as seen in the PC version is “the most efficient.”

R.U.S.E is due out in September 2010.
